Runbook: GPU memory profiling for Larkvine training jobs. Run the memsweep harness before approving kernel changes. Check peak allocation against the 38 GB budget; anything over fails review. Fragmentation warnings are advisory only. Snapshots land in the profiler bucket, rotated weekly. Do not approve merges with unexplained allocator spikes. Verify the profiler build matches the job image using the token below.

session token of kahag-bawip = htk6_729d08

# Limits & Quotas — Fernwick Schema Registry

Welcome aboard! Before you register your first event schema, a few ground rules. The registry caps schema size, versions per subject, and registration rate per team — mostly to stop runaway CI loops from flooding the catalog (it has happened, twice). If you hit a quota, don't file a ticket right away; usually a retry after the window resets is fine. Hard limits need sign-off from the platform crew in Tarnley. The current quota constants are listed below.

constants for fahop-fahaf:
RATE_LIMITS = {
    "quenath": 1,
    "quenwyn": 10,
    "ralael": 10,
    "wenix": 1,
}

## Changelog — Frostbin v3.2: New archival defaults

Hey plugin authors! We've changed the defaults for cold storage bucket archiving in Frostbin. Buckets untouched for 90 days now auto-transition to glacier tier (previously 180), and lifecycle sweeps run daily instead of weekly. If your plugin assumes the old timings, update your hooks before the rollout. Restore requests also got a shorter default TTL. The full set of new default values is listed below.

config for bahop-baduf:
[kasion]
team = lamath
access_code = ac_d807e5
host = kasion.paliqcloud.corp
port = 4000
owner = julix.tamvan
peer = frair.qorvelsoft.local